Three people sustained critical injuries after a fully loaded trailer reportedly suffered brake failure and crashed into eight vehicles at the Asokwa overpass in the Ashanti Region.
Eyewitnesses said the trailer was travelling from Anloga Junction towards Ahodwo Roundabout when it allegedly developed a brake fault, plowing into several vehicles that were caught in traffic along the same stretch.
The vehicles involved included a Toyota Santa Fe, Honda CR-V, Toyota Corolla, Nissan SUV, KIA Morning, Toyota pickup, a Mitsubishi saloon car, and the trailer.

Driver of the Toyota Santa Fe, Kwame Mensah, said the trailer rammed into his vehicle and pushed it for about five metres before it came to a halt.
“All I saw was the trailer pushing my car. My vehicle then rammed into the one in front, which also hit another vehicle, creating a chain collision. Fortunately, a streetlight pole helped stop the trailer; otherwise, the situation could have been far worse,” he said.
Mr Mensah said no fatalities were recorded. However, two of the five occupants in his vehicle, together with a roadside hawker, sustained injuries and were rushed to the hospital for treatment.
Personnel from the Police Motor Traffic and Transport Department (MTTD) visited the scene to begin investigations.
The damaged vehicles are yet to be cleared, resulting in heavy traffic congestion along the stretch.
